Anne Burrell may have suffered a cardiac arrest, per FDNY report
Briefly

Anne Burrell, a beloved Food Network star known for her role on 'Worst Cooks in America,' died unexpectedly at age 55. Emergency services responded to a cardiac arrest report at her Brooklyn home, but she was pronounced dead on arrival. Burrell was an influential figure in the culinary world, having graduated from the Culinary Institute of America, and worked at renowned restaurants before becoming a television personality. Her cause of death remains pending an autopsy. Fans remember her for her vibrant personality and culinary passion.
